Today screen recommendation

I switch the a treo 700wx from the Mogul. I previously had the HTC home program from the Kaiser. It won't work correctly on my treo. I need a today screen plug that will give me quick access like did even if I have to by it from Handango or wherever. I need to find a replacement for the X button task manager off of the touch and I need to find a big button dialer. Any recommendations?

No need for Magic Button or XButton. Just hold the "OK" button down a few seconds then press "Stop All".

The dialer on the Treo is the best one. I've tried other skins and always came back to the stock one. When I had the Mogul the stock dialer sucked. I used one that took up the entire screen and nad buttons large enough for my fingers. Can't recall which one it was.
